Current Musicology is pleased to announce that our Spring 2004 issue, 
Issue 77, is now available.

ISSUE 77 TABLE OF CONTENTS

ARTICLES

Beyond the Beethoven Model: Sentence Types and Limits, Matthew 
BaileyShea (U. Rochester)

Adolphe Appia, Les maitres chanteurs de Nuremberg: An Introduction and 
Translation, Cathy Cox (Columbia)

A View From Death: Ariadne auf Naxos as Failed Totality, Chadwick 
Jenkins (Columbia)

Interpreting Discontinuity in Late Debussy, Marianne Wheeldon (U. 
Texas-Austin)

SPECIAL REVIEWS SECTON: MUSIC IN THE AGE OF ENLIGHTENMENT

Musical Listening in the German Enlightenment: Attention, Wonder and 
Astonishment (Matthew Riley), reviewed by Matthew Head (U. Southampton)

Beethoven After Napoleon: Musical Romanticism in the Late Works (Stephen 
Rumph), reviewed by Nicholas Matthew (Oxford)

The Birth of the Orchestra: History of an Institution, 1650-1815 (James 
Spitzer and Neal Zaslaw), reviewed by John Rice

BOOK REVIEWS

The Modern Invention of Medieval Music (Daniel Leech-Wilkinson), 
reviewed by Thomas Irvine (U. Würzburg)

The Other Side of Nowhere: Jazz, Improvisation, and Communities in 
Dialogue (Daniel Fischlin and Ajay Heblin, eds.) and Uptown 
Conversation: The New Jazz Studies (Robert O'Mealley et al.), reviewed 
by Niko Higgins (Columbia)
